Caramel Apple Pork Chops
Courtesy of National Pork Board
Servings: 4
Prep Time: 10 Min.
Cook Time: 15 Min.
What you need:
(click + to add ingredients to your shopping list)
+ 4 boneless pork chops, 3/4-in. thick
+ 2 Tbsp. brown sugar
+ salt and black pepper to taste
+ 1/8 tsp. ground cinnamon
+ 1/8 tsp. ground nutmeg
+ 2 Tbsp. butter
+ 2 medium tart red apples, cored and sliced into 1/2-in. wedges
+ 3 Tbsp. chopped pecans
What to do:
1. Heat skillet over medium-high heat. Saute chops, 8 min., until internal temperature on a thermometer reads 145°F, followed by a 3-min. rest time. Remove; keep warm.
2. In a small bowl, combine brown sugar, salt, pepper, cinnamon and nutmeg. Add butter to skillet; stir in brown sugar mixture and apples. Cover and cook for 3-4 min. or just until apples are tender. Remove apples with a slotted spoon and arrange on top of chops; keep warm.
3. Continue cooking mixture in skillet, uncovered, until sauce thickens slightly. Spoon sauce over apples and chops. Sprinkle with pecans.
